Horsetail/witches fingers taking over grass!

Hi, first time post and looking for some help! We had new turf laid last October and the last few months have noticed quite a few weeds growing up. We would expect this given the state of the garden before but we now have horsetails/witches fingers (whatever you want to call them) taking over the lawn 😫 When I first noticed them a few months back I pulled them up as I know they are deep rooted, and was going to keep doing that until they died back but I think that was a mistake! As they're now growing in bunches and are barely indistinguishable from the grass when pulling up! Can anyone recommend a grass safe weed killer to spray directly on to them, or would I be best to just ignore them and mow the grass as normal and hope they die back? Any help would be appreciated!!     In grass, I would be tempted to just pretend they aren't there and keep mowing regularly. They will probably, in time, calm down a bit although they'll probably always be with you. Eradicating them can be done but it's really, really hard, and to be fair in a lawn, they're not that awful.
